## Onboarding: Incremental Rebuilds on Larkspur

The Larkspur docs site rebuilds only pages whose source hashes changed, so a typical release publishes in under a minute. If the hash cache corrupts, trigger a full rebuild from the release console. Unlocking the console's cache-reset control requires the rotating recovery passphrase, which is recorded immediately below this line.

unlock words, bawef-kahap: sorax-sorir-quenys-aldok

## Building Access — Spares Room (Hullbrook Annex)

Contractors: the spare hardware room is down the east corridor on the ground floor, third door on the left. Sign in at the front desk first and grab a visitor lanyard. Anything you take out, jot it in the blue logbook — yes, even the little stuff. The door self-locks, so don't wedge it. To get in, punch in the code below.

staff pass of hagug-taguf = bdg-HJ-9

Handover Note — Warranty Overrun, Tessmark Appliances

For the incoming director: warranty costs on the Quellan dryer line are running well above forecast, driven by a gasket supplier change in spring. Sales leads have been briefed to pause extended-warranty promotions until the fix ships. Claims processing continues as normal. The agreed remediation budget and timeline are set out below.

internal memo for kajep-tawip: The renewal with Holaelix Group closes at $10 million a year, 5 percent below the last contract. Project Wenael slips by two quarters because of the tooling delay.